Victor 80900 (Black label (ethnic) 10-in. double-faced)
The following matrix(es) were released with this catalog number:
Company | Matrix No. | Take Number | Date | Title/Artist | |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Victor | BAVE-44180 | 2 | summer 1928 | Déjalo / Rosita Quiroga | |
Victor | BAVE-44181 | 1 | summer 1928 | Piba / Rosita Quiroga |
Primary Performers:
Rosita Quiroga (vocalist : soprano vocal) |
